Community-Centered User Research for the Development of the WHO's Epidemic and Pandemic Preparedness Platform, the Hive

Stud Health Technol Inform. 2023 Jun 29:305:394-397. doi: 10.3233/SHTI230514.

Abstract

Each epidemic and pandemic is accompanied by an infodemic. The infodemic during the COVID-19 pandemic was unprecedented. Accessing accurate information was difficult and misinformation harmed the pandemic response, the health of individuals and trust in science, governments and societies. WHO is building a community-centered information platform, the Hive, to deliver on the vision of ensuring that all people everywhere have access to the right information, at the right time, in the right format in order to make decisions to protect their health and the health of others. The platform provides a safe space for knowledge-sharing, discussion, collaboration, and access to credible information. The Hive platform is an innovative minimum viable product that seeks to leverage the complex information ecosystem and the invaluable role of communities to share and access trustworthy health information during epidemics and pandemics.
